Model Advantages and Abilities

Pathfinder
Pathfinder
This model treats rough terrain as open terrain while advancing. While charging, slam power attacking, or trample power attacking, this model does not stop its movement when it contacts an obstacle.

Set Defense
Models suffer -2 on charge and slam power attack rolls against this model.

No errata for Set Defense (Create)


Vault
Once per activation, after making a full advance as its Normal Movement but before performing its Combat Action, this model can be forced to be placed completely within 5 inches of its current location.

Beat Back
Immediately after a basic atack with this weapon is resolved during the models Combat Action:
  1. The enemy model hit can be pushed 1 inch directly away from the attacking model.
  2. After the enemy model is pushed, the attacking model can advance up to 1 inch directly toward it.

You cannot move toward a model that is no longer on the table. When a movement occurs after a damage is resolved, and resolution of the damage destroys or removes a model from the table, then it is impossible to move toward that destroyed/removed model.

  Errata-Follow Up (2023-08-23)
Question: What is the timing of follow up, and do you still move if a slammed model is destroyed?
Answer: 1. Slam attack
2. Damage to target and collateral damage.
3. If slammed model is still on the table, Follow Up movement.
Explanation: The old ruling will still apply here.
The rationale is the “slam” and “Slammed” descriptions include the target taking a damage roll caused by the action. Therefore the damage roll is part and parcel with resolving the “slam”. For the it was that you can not follow up to a model that has been destroyed as there is no longer a model on the board to follow up to.

Animus

Elusive Cost RNG AOE POW DUR OFF
1 Self - - Rnd No
The spellcaster gains Dodge.
Dodge:
This model can advance up to two inches immediately after an enemy attack that missed it is resolved.
  Errata-Dodge (2023-7-17)
Question: So if a target model is missed by an AOE and dodges away, does it still take the blast damage roll if it is no longer in the range of the AOE weapon?
Answer: Yes.
Explanation: RNG doesn’t matter after the target has been checked to be within RNG.

Lore

Satyrs are elusive beasts, protected for centuries by the druids of the Circle Orboros. Only recently have these loyal creatures been called upon to join battles abroad. Shadowhorns possess a nimble athleticism which lets them perform impressive feats in battle, such as using an attacker’s own momentum against it.

Trivia

  • Resculpted around 2013, now comes in a triple kit with the other two satyrs
  • Released in Hordes: Metamorphosis (2009)
